Mindfulness Meditation Basics

Meditation has been a cornerstone in various cultures for centuries, serving as a pathway to greater serenity and clarity. Mindfulness meditation, in particular, has gained prominence for its stress-reducing benefits. This practice involves focusing on the present moment, acknowledging and accepting feelings, thoughts, and bodily sensations without judgment. By training the mind to observe without reaction, individuals can reduce the grip stress has on their life. The technique starts with finding a comfortable seated position, closing the eyes, and concentrating on the breath's natural rhythm. With each inhalation and exhalation, the practitioner gently returns their attention to the breath when distracted.

Guided Visualization

Another potent stress relief method is guided visualization, which harnesses the power of the imagination to induce calm. Practitioners visualize a peaceful scene – perhaps a tranquil beach or a quiet forest – as a refuge from life's pressures. The sensory details in the visualization are important: the sound of waves, the feeling of warm sand, or the scent of trees can all contribute to the immersive experience. Guided visualizations can lead the practitioner to a state of deep relaxation and decreased anxiety. This meditation can be self-directed or guided by audio recordings – both methods are equally effective in transporting the individual to a serene mental oasis.

Body Scan Meditation

To release tension that accumulates in the body, body scan meditation is a valuable approach. Starting from the toes and moving upwards, this technique involves paying close attention to each part of the body, noting sensations without trying to change them. The key is to observe and move on, engaging with each area for a few moments. As the scan progresses, many find that it brings attention to the previously unnoticed stress and allows it to dissipate. Body scan can be quite revealing, shedding light on how stress manifests physically and providing a roadmap to relaxation.

Mantra Meditation

Mantra meditation, a staple in traditions like Transcendental Meditation, employs the repetition of a sacred word or phrase to anchor the mind. The mantra serves as a tool to focus and quiet the internal chatter. Repeating the mantra silently can help to transcend the frenzied thought patterns that often accompany stress, leading to a state of deep restfulness. Mantras can be traditional or personalized, but the effectiveness lies in their repetitive nature and the concentration they foster.

Yoga-Meditation Fusion

Yoga, with its meditative components, doubles as a potent stress-reliever. Integrating mindful breathing and gentle movements can amplify the benefits of meditation. As practitioners move through postures with deliberate attention and controlled breaths, the calming effect on the nervous system is pronounced. Yoga's physical aspect also helps to dissipate stress hormones, reduce muscle tension, and enhance mood. Classes or routines that focus on slow movements and deep stretches are particularly beneficial for those seeking mental tranquility.

Creating a Consistent Practice

Regardless of the method chosen, consistency in practice is vital to reap the benefits of meditation for stress relief. Setting aside a regular time each day, even if it's just for a few minutes, can establish a routine that becomes a calming anchor in daily life. As meditation habituates the mind to peace, stress levels naturally begin to lower, and resilience in the face of life's stressors can enhance significantly.
